# Offensive360 MCP Server

Run [Offensive360](https://offensive360.com) SAST scans from inside your AI assistant.
This [Model Context Protocol](https://modelcontextprotocol.io) server gives Claude Code,
Claude Desktop, Cursor, and any other MCP client two tools:

| Tool | What it does |
|---|---|
| `o360_scan_path` | Zips a local directory, runs a full SAST scan (60+ languages, taint/data-flow analysis), returns findings with file/line, severity, and fixes |
| `o360_scan_status` | Queue position of a running scan |

Ask your assistant things like *"scan this project with Offensive360 and fix the criticals"* —
it scans, reads the findings, and starts patching.

## Setup

You need an Offensive360 **External scan token**:

- **Open-source / public repos:** free — request one at
  [offensive360.com/free-for-open-source](https://offensive360.com/free-for-open-source/)
- **Commercial:** any admin of your instance can create one under **Settings → Tokens**

### Claude Code

```bash
claude mcp add offensive360 \
  -e O360_URL=https://sast.offensive360.com \
  -e O360_TOKEN=<your-token> \
  -- npx -y o360-mcp
```

### Claude Desktop / Cursor (JSON)

```json
{
  "mcpServers": {
    "offensive360": {
      "command": "npx",
      "args": ["-y", "o360-mcp"],
      "env": {
        "O360_URL": "https://sast.offensive360.com",
        "O360_TOKEN": "<your-token>"
      }
    }
  }
}
```

`O360_URL` can point at your own on-premise or air-gapped instance — the server
talks only to the instance you configure.

## Notes

- Scans are synchronous; typical duration is 1–5 minutes depending on codebase size.
  The default client timeout is 900s (`timeout_seconds` parameter to override).
- Common junk directories (`node_modules`, `.git`, `dist`, …) are excluded from the
  upload automatically; add more via the `exclude` parameter.
- Findings are also visible in your Offensive360 dashboard with full data-flow traces.
- Requires Node 18+.
